What is VMmanager?
VMmanager is a platform for automation of virtual infrastructure leasing and creation of high-availability virtual environments. It handles both hardware and container virtualization, isolates and abstracts virtual infrastructure from physical hardware, and streamlines cloud hosting service provisioning. The platform automates the delivery of IaaS VPS and SaaS-based services to hosting providers’ clients. A built-in library of over 60 ready-to-deploy operating system images and application stacks enables rapid VM deployment with pre-configured software. Integrated IP address management (IPAM) simplifies network configuration, while IP-Fabric based on BGP allows providers to create isolated private networks and conserve public IP addresses. Additional services such as extra IPs, VXLAN subnets, and data protection tools can be automatically provisioned through the same unified workflow. A self-service client portal lets end users independently reboot machines, monitor performance, manage IP addresses, and establish remote connections — all without involving support staff. The underlying architecture is built to scale: a single installation supports over 25,000 virtual machines and 350+ physical nodes in a cluster. High availability is ensured through HA clusters, live migration capabilities, automatic load balancing (DRS), and built-in backup functionality. The platform also supports GPU passthrough and virtual GPU (vGPU) for graphics-intensive workloads. Designed with an API-first approach, VMmanager integrates into existing toolchains and billing systems without locking providers into a single vendor. This allows businesses to scale their virtual infrastructure on demand without switching platforms.

I Tried much Virtualisation tools like Proxmox, VMware , SolusVM. The most of them was to expensive or dosnt support function that i need (ex. Password change, Automatic Deployment based on KVM) so i tried VM Manager, i got pre configured Templates wich supports Password change and Autoinstall, also an IP Manager is integrated to support different gateways etc.
Also the connectivity to my Billing system ( WHMCS ) is Developed and Free to Use. The Price of 8€ per Month and Node is quite cheap and wonderful for me. Currently we use 1 Node but we will grow up to 10 in the next weeks.
VM Manager support OpenVZ and KVM. Integrated VNC Console on KVM ( very useful ) IPv6 Support Easy Migration from other libvirt systems and the best of all, a very nice and very fast support!
